titleOfInvention Sensor for measuring temperature and current of capacitor
abstract The utility model provides a measure sensor of temperature and electric current of condenser. The sensor housing has a center and runs through the shell of capacitor binding post, and one side of shell possesses the heat conduction unit, can carry out capacitor temperature measurement with the heat transmission to the sensor that the condenser gived off, through the temperature measurement unit with the laminating of heat conduction unit, is connected the measurement that realizes the electric current that produces when the condenser moves with current measurement unit through the secondary winding with the endocentric current transformer of shell. The sensor is through concentrating temperature measurement and current measurement and setting to install on capacitor binding post, can realize that all units of capacitor bank do not have dead angle, real-time temperature monitoring, and improve the sensitivity that capacitor unbalance current detected, early warning when realizing that a small amount of cores of capacitor unit in the capacitor bank damages.
